Materials Needed
- Yarn and Threads:
- Fine lace threads (Domino Coton Perle No. 5 or similar).
- Thin yarn with layers separated for finer results.
- Tiny colored yarn balls or thicker yarn for larger motifs.
- Crochet Hook:
- Size 2 (1.75 mm).
- Felt and Fabric:
- Felt for creating the bag mold.
- Lining fabric.
- Additional Materials:
- Sewing tools (needle, thread, scissors).
- Bag handle clips with pre-drilled holes.

Tutor's Suggestions
- Yarn Selection Tips:
- Tiny colored balls are ideal, but feel free to use thicker yarn by crocheting two rows instead of three for motifs.
- Separate yarn layers for a thinner and more delicate aesthetic.
- Pattern Preparation:
- Create the bag mold using felt to ensure the motifs are properly aligned.
- Sew the fabric onto the felt mold for structure before attaching the crocheted motifs.
- Motif Flexibility:
- Flexible motifs can easily stretch or mold to the bag’s shape when assembling.
- Handle Attachment:
- Adjust the top of the bag with basting stitches to fit the handle width snugly before sewing.
Step-by-Step Instructions
1. Prepare the Yarn
- Roll tiny colored balls of yarn or separate layers of thicker yarn to achieve your desired thickness.
2. Create the Crochet Motifs
- Foundation (Round 1): Start with a 5-chain magic ring.
- First Row: Work two chains and double-handrails, followed by three chains at the corners. Repeat around to complete the first round.
- Subsequent Rows: Build up two more rows using chains and double handrails, ensuring three corner chains in each row for shape and stability.
- Joining Motifs: When combining motifs, use a single chain at the corners and omit chains along the edges for seamless connection.
3. Prepare the Mold and Lining
- Create a felt mold that reflects the dimensions of the bag, measuring side and body pieces.
- Cover one side of the felt with lining fabric and sew it securely.
4. Assemble the Motifs
- Attach and sew the crochet motifs to the felt mold. Flexibility in the motifs ensures they fit snugly and align correctly according to the pattern.
5. Sew the Edges
- Align and sew the edges of the bag tightly to maintain uniformity and strength. Ensure motifs align during this step for an even appearance.
6. Attach the Handle
- Shrink the top opening of the bag using basting stitches to fit the handle width.
- Sew the handle to the bag through the pre-drilled holes, ensuring secure attachment.
7. Add Final Touches
- Optional: Sew lace on the inside of the handle area to add an elegant finish.
- Ensure all edges are clean and properly stitched.
